在JSP网站连接数据库时,需要打开MySQL数据库。MySQL是一个开源的关系型数据库管理系统,它提供了存储、管理和访问数据的功能。连接数据库是为了在JSP网站中能够通过执行SQL语句来读取或修改数据库中的数据。
连接MySQL数据库可以通过以下步骤实现:
需要注意的是,在连接MySQL数据库之前,确保MySQL数据库已经正确安装和配置,并且具备可以被访问的网络条件。
以下是连接MySQL数据库的示例代码:
<%@ page import="java.sql.*" %>
<%
Connection conn = null;
Statement stmt = null;
ResultSet rs = null;
try {
// 导入MySQL的JDBC驱动程序
Class.forName("com.mysql.jdbc.Driver");
// 建立数据库连接
String url = "jdbc:mysql://localhost:3306/mydatabase";
String username = "root";
String password = "password";
conn = DriverManager.getConnection(url, username, password);
// 执行SQL语句
stmt = conn.createStatement();
String sql = "SELECT * FROM mytable";
rs = stmt.executeQuery(sql);
// 处理结果集
while (rs.next()) {
String column1 = rs.getString("column1");
int column2 = rs.getInt("column2");
// 其他操作...
}
} catch (Exception e) {
e.printStackTrace();
} finally {
// 关闭数据库连接和资源
try {
if (rs != null) rs.close();
if (stmt != null) stmt.close();
if (conn != null) conn.close();
} catch (SQLException e) {
e.printStackTrace();
}
}
%>
在以上示例代码中,需要将jdbc:mysql://localhost:3306/mydatabase
替换为实际的MySQL数据库的URL,并提供正确的用户名和密码。
推荐腾讯云的MySQL相关产品:云数据库 MySQL,是腾讯云提供的稳定可靠、弹性扩展的MySQL数据库服务。它提供了高性能、高可靠的MySQL数据库实例,支持多种规格,适用于各类应用场景。详细信息请参考腾讯云官网:云数据库 MySQL。
领取专属 10元无门槛券
手把手带您无忧上云